Istishara for Industrial Development
Founded in 2022 in Cairo as a one-stop consultancy for integrated industrial solutions — from idea to operation.
The firm brings advisors with long industrial experience in Egypt. Services include company formation, land allocation via the Egypt Industrial Digital Platform, building and operating licenses, industrial registers, production-line design and supply, quality certification, and rules-of-origin files for export.
Office: 25 Ibn El Nafes Street, Makram Ebeid, Cairo. Presence documented on LinkedIn and at stishara-ids.com. We serve investors nationwide and offer an optional UAE formation corridor (RAKEZ).
In October 2023 the company was represented at an official meeting with the Minister of State for Military Production in the New Administrative Capital, alongside national industrial firms, to discuss industrial integration, technology localization, and maximizing local resources.

File before promise
We do not promise a plot or a license. We promise a complete file and disciplined follow-up until the decision is issued.
Sequence
Entity, then land, then build, then operate, then register, then export — in that order only.
Named authorities
We name IDA, the digital platform, civil defence, and environment as they are — no ambiguity.
Cost transparency
Government fees are separate from our fees. No surprises on the invoice.
